Output fbc343cdcd5e4bedb9aa1877223b86531a9a116f7b81c29b13312848c9a0d311:2

value
31290090
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2d4c2b3196a8189cbdd859ddefc2d6907adafa06 OP_EQUAL
address
MC2ftMjqd3TQVyuJFDYXuswPLDuCaHqY8w
transaction
fbc343cdcd5e4bedb9aa1877223b86531a9a116f7b81c29b13312848c9a0d311
spent
true